In common with many offshore operators, PETRONAS Carigali (PCSB), own and operate an extensive network of sub-sea pipelines which are situated in the vast offshore oil-fields which span the South China Seas. Many pipelines run from platform to platform and platform to onshore facilities over distances of between several hundred meters to several kilometers, in varying water depths. Internal corrosion, due in large part to sulfate reducing bacteria (SRB) has historically caused aging pipelines to have a relatively short life, resulting in regular and expensive replacement cycles. In an effort to reduce long term expenditure, PCSB have invested in the development of a reinforced high-performance liner system which can be easily and rapidly deployed platform to platform within their sub-sea pipelines in-situ, over long distances thereby providing a viable corrosion resistant & rehabilitation system. IFL™ is the culmination of one of the largest research and development projects undertaken in recent years in the pipelining industry, representing over three years of effort, which has produced a Kevlar reinforced flexible hose with an inner Solef PVDF layer providing high end temperature, pressure and hydrocarbon performance. This paper will describe the development and application of the IFL™ System.
